What Are Instagram Jewelry Reels?
Instagram jewelry Reels are short-form vertical videos, typically 7 to 90 seconds long, designed to showcase jewelry pieces in motion. From sparkling close-ups of diamond rings to satisfying unboxing clips and styling transitions, these Reels have become one of the most engaging content formats on the platform. Jewelry brands, independent designers, and fashion creators alike use Reels to turn simple accessories into viral visual moments.
The format works because jewelry is inherently visual. A well-cut gemstone catching the light, the gentle clink of stacked bracelets, or a "get ready with me" reveal of a layered necklace set all translate beautifully into video. With over 200 billion Reels played daily on Instagram, jewelry content has carved out a niche that consistently outperforms static posts in reach and engagement.

Top Instagram Jewelry Reel Ideas That Perform
- The Sparkle Reveal: Start with a covered hand or closed jewelry box, then reveal the piece with a clean transition timed to a trending audio track.GRWM Jewelry Layering: Show each necklace, earring, or bracelet being added one at a time to build a complete stacked look.Slow-Motion Detail Shots: Use macro close-ups of light hitting gemstones, texture of metals, or intricate clasps in slow motion.Before and After Styling: Transform a simple outfit into a polished look by adding statement jewelry as the final step.Packing an Order: Show the unboxing experience with satisfying tissue paper, velvet pouches, and handwritten notes.Try-On Haul: Display multiple pieces quickly with price tags and styling notes overlaid on the video.<n
How to Film Stunning Jewelry Content<n
Lighting is the single most important factor. Natural window light or a soft ring light brings out the fire in gemstones and the polish in metals. Position your light source at a 45-degree angle to create dimension rather than flat reflections. For close-up detail shots, a smartphone with a clip-on macro lens delivers professional results on a minimal budget.<n
Stabilization matters more than camera quality. Use a small tripod or phone mount so your hands remain free to move the jewelry smoothly. Gentle, deliberate motion reads as luxurious, while shaky footage feels amateur. Consider a lazy Susan or rotating display stand for 360-degree product views that hold attention longer.<n
Background styling should complement rather than compete. Neutral surfaces like marble, linen, or soft velvet let jewelry breathe. Add subtle props like fresh flowers, coffee cups, or fashion magazines to suggest a lifestyle context without distracting from the featured piece.<n
Cross-Platform Strategy: Reels, TikTok, and Shorts<n
The same vertical video can and should live on TikTok and YouTube Shorts alongside Instagram. Each platform rewards slightly different approaches. Instagram favors polished aesthetics and carousel-style storytelling, TikTok rewards trend-driven hooks and authenticity, while YouTube Shorts performs best with strong titles and educational angles.<n
Reframe your caption and hook for each platform rather than cross-posting identically. A "wait until you see the sparkle" hook works on TikTok, while "5 ways to style your everyday necklace" performs better on Shorts. Trending Audio and Hashtags for Jewelry Reels<n
Audio trends cycle quickly, but certain sounds consistently perform for jewelry content. Look for instrumental tracks with dramatic builds, satisfying ASMR-style sound effects, or remixed trending audios with luxury aesthetics. Save audio early when you spot it gaining traction and post within 24 to 48 hours for maximum algorithmic boost.<n
Pair your videos with a mix of broad and niche hashtags. Effective tags include #JewelryReels, #FineJewelry, #HandmadeJewelry, #JewelryStyling, #GRWM, #AccessoryInspo, and #JewelryOfInstagram. Rotate your hashtag sets to avoid being flagged as repetitive and to reach different audience segments.<n
Common Mistakes to Avoid<n
- Over-filtering: Heavy filters distort metal tones and make gemstones look flat or artificial.Cluttered backgrounds: Busy scenes pull focus from the jewelry itself.Weak hooks: The first two seconds determine whether viewers stay. Lead with movement or a bold visual.Ignoring captions: Many viewers watch without sound. Use on-screen text to convey value.Inconsistent posting: Sporadic uploads kill momentum. Aim for three to five jewelry Reels per week.<n

Frequently Asked Questions
How long should an Instagram jewelry Reel be?
Aim for 7 to 15 seconds for try-ons, sparkle reveals, and ASMR-style shots. Educational or styling Reels can run 30 to 60 seconds. Front-load the hook in the first two seconds and remove any dead frames to maximize watch time.
What is the best lighting for jewelry videos on Instagram?
Soft, diffused natural light from a window or a quality ring light works best. Position your light at a 45-degree angle to create dimensional reflections on metal and gemstone facets. Avoid harsh overhead lighting or direct flash, which washes out detail and creates distracting glare.

How often should I post jewelry Reels on Instagram?
Post a minimum of three to four Reels per week to maintain algorithmic momentum. High-performing jewelry accounts often post daily, mixing polished product shots with trend-driven and behind-the-scenes content to keep the feed fresh and engaging.
What audio works best for jewelry Reels?
Trending instrumental tracks with dramatic builds, elegant remixes, and ASMR-style sound effects consistently perform well. Browse Instagram's trending audio library weekly and save promising sounds early so you can post while the trend is still gaining momentum.
